8 Neil Armstrong Quotes on His Experiences and Perspective
Read these famous quotes by Neil Armstrong, and gain insight into the man who led the Apollo 11 mission.
- Here men from the planet Earth first set foot upon the Moon. July 1969 AD. We came in peace for all mankind. (This is the inscription on the plaque left on the Moon by Apollo 11)
- I was elated, ecstatic and extremely surprised that we were successful.
- I can honestly say — and it’s a big surprise to me — that I have never had a dream about being on the moon.
- The important achievement of Apollo was demonstrating that humanity is not forever chained to this planet and our visions go rather further than that and our opportunities are unlimited.
- Well, I think we tried very hard not to be overconfident, because when you get overconfident, that’s when something snaps up and bites you.
- I am, and ever will be, a white-socks, pocket-protector, nerdy engineer—born under the second law of thermodynamics, steeped in the steam tables, in love with free-body diagrams, transformed by Laplace, and propelled by compressible flow.
- The one thing I regret was that my work required an enormous amount of my time, and a lot of travel.
- Every flying machine has its own unique characteristics, some good, some not so good. Pilots naturally fly the craft in such a manner as to take advantage of its good characteristics and avoid the areas where it is not so good.

Neil Armstrong, popularly known as the commander of NASA’s Apollo 11 mission to the moon. On this mission, he was able to become the first person to set foot on the moon.
Neil Armstrong’s most famous quote was: That’s one small step for man. One giant leap for mankind. He said these words as he took the first step on the moon.
Neil Armstrong is inspiring because of his accomplishments. He was the first person to walk on the moon. Therefore, he made history. This was the first time any human had stepped on the surface of a celestial object.
Yes. The most famous quote of Neil Armstrong, “That’s one small step for a man, one giant leap for mankind,” was prepared in advance. According to Dean Armstrong, his brother, Neil, had shown him the quote on a piece of paper months before the mission.
